The newest Economic Perform Authority’s the regulation towards pay day lenders try tailored on the securing borrowers away from excess charge, that’s greeting development. Away from January from the following year, the regulator often demand a primary 0.8% cap each day with the interest fees, a limit away from ?15 to have defaulting into the pay day and you will a whole cap price of 100% of one’s financing, preventing borrowers regarding needing to pay-off over twice the fresh count it lent.

While this is however an improve out of a good borrower’s direction, there are a number of kept factors. Particularly, it has been speculated that numerous pay day loan providers will leave the fresh new sell to developed somewhere else otherwise alter the enterprize model. When the legitimate pay day lenders exit a, this will leave less substitute for consumers, on the probability of financing whales building the positions in the local organizations.

New appeal of the mortgage whales

So you can repeat, the fresh new laws is acceptance while they rule a significance of openness in the business. But they doesn’t let most of the consumers. Some have a tendency to come back to loan whales for a couple grounds.

Loan sharks has actually gathered solid personal connectivity and you can channels inside regional organizations which make him or her alot more culturally appropriate than simply loan providers particularly due to the fact credit unions. Highlighting from your breadth interview, the newest bonding financing whales cultivate with local organizations keeps a very solid effect on just what individuals getting they have to create.

The newest externally friendly projection off loan whales lock individuals into relationship with company which they struggle to extricate by themselves regarding. Credit unions are usually faster common so you can prospective borrowers than simply pay-day loan providers since they do not take advantage of the large ads spending plans from aforementioned.

Importantly, would-be borrowers possibly be threatened into the dealing with a cards relationship or other conventional types of official statement credit however, if he could be kicked back and declined credit. Credit unions shall be considered rigid during the towering rigorous criteria to the lenders regarding their monetary ranking. Consumers may not delight in discussing new 2 and don’ts off individual loans, because they simply do perhaps not want to be reminded of the very own economic shortcomings.

Brand new attractiveness of pay check loan providers are the effect to be hassle-free. The chance to join on the internet which have pay check lenders has made her or him such as for instance appealing to low income organizations distress monetary problems. And this pay-day lenders is legitimised by the their the means to access and you may familiarity that really borrowing from the bank unions try not to currently take on.

Effort have been made making borrowing from the bank unions a lot more obtainable. There’s an initiative, such as, for some smaller of these to help you pool the property along with her according to the auspices of your own Organization regarding Uk Credit Unions in the hope regarding capturing deeper share of the market by providing finance in the more beneficial rates. But borrowing unions can only give these pricing to those exactly who provides a lowered likelihood of defaulting so they often performs to various business habits so you’re able to loan whales, and that attract the fresh hopeless.

Brand new limits getting put in would-be greater, or coverage after that improved from the discovering off their countries. In a lot of parts of the world, pay-day lenders was indeed even more purely regulated. However,, in order to give consumers even more options, possibilities have to be found to be both credible and you can accessible, particularly because of the exploring the selling always attract consumers in the past so you can risky pay day lenders.
